Now that I'm trying to breed....

pspguy Feb 10, 2004 04:26 PM

I feel like a complete newbie again..

Anyway, is there any importance to adjusting substrate temps at night to complete the diurnal cycle? I mean I keep my temps around 92 degrees. Should I lower the rheostat, or simply turn off the UTH for about 6 hours at night to simulate the substrate temps cooling?

i do very little manipulation to my geckos and have no problem having them breed..i don't get all fancy.. when they want to mate they will mate.. however while some ppl already get eggs in feb. and march.. my egg laying doesn't start to april or may.. and hatching doesn't conclude until eraly nov. sometimes..
